Poetry, language, thought
Martin Heidegger's seminal works on art, its function in human existence and culture, and its connection to thought and reality are collected in Poetry, Language, Thought. This book expands understanding of Heidegger beyond the study of philosophy to the ranges of poetry and our basic relationship to the world, making it essential reading for students and everyone interested in the great philosophers. This timeless collection offers a potent, approachable introduction to one of the greatest thinkers of the modern era and includes "The Origin of the Work of Art," a landmark in Heidegger's canon.
